Earthquake Publications: Training

Below are publications and tools made available by FEMA for self-study and instruction in how to reduce the seismic vulnerability of new and existing buildings and their contents.

Rapid Visual Screening of Buildings for Potential Seismic Hazards: A Handbook. Second Edition
For use by trained personnel to identify potentially hazardous buildings before an earthquake. Rapid visual screening (RVS) procedure identifies, inventories, and ranks buildings according to their expected safety and usability after earthquakes. The CD-ROM version includes training resources (PowerPoint slides, student manual, sample forms). (2002, 164 p). Available online, in print, and on CD through the FEMA Library.
